Why Do Closed-Door Links Happen?
- Paywalls & Access Restrictions: Many platforms limit sensational or key content behind subscription barriers, conditioning users to “wait” behind paywalls instead of approaching links openly.
- Technical Limitations: Broken internal linking structures, outdated URLs, or insecure redirects commonly happen during site migrations or maintenance.
- Intentional Disguising: Some creators or businesses hide sensitive internal tools or testing pages with password protection, presenting a misleading “closed door” to visitors.
- Algorithmic Redirection: Platforms optimizing for engagement might redirect users away from certain links toward algorithmically favored content, creating a perception of inaccessibility.

How to Respond: Fixing & Navigating Closed Doors
For Website Owners & Marketers:
- Audit internal linking regularly—fix broken URLs and ensure pathways are intuitive.
- Use 301 redirects wisely during site migrations to preserve link equity and user experience.
- Offer clear value behind access walls (e.g., exclusive content, newsletters) to justify restrictions.
- Leverage analytics to identify high-traffic links prone to failure, then optimize or update them promptly.
- Enhance loading speed and reconnect DOM elements to reduce user wait time.
For Users:
- Share feedback with content providers—closed doors reported build better platform improvements.
- Use URL checkers or try cached versions (via browser tools) to solve dead-link issues.
- Prioritize trusted sources; avoid persisting efforts on constantly broken links.
- Explore alternative content paths—sometimesSimilar key insights exist just beyond closed doors.
